JONATA ’Todos’ 2010

The 2010 ’Todos’ blend is composed of 78% syrah, 8% Sangiovese, 5% merlot, 3% cabernet sauvignon, 1% viognier, 1% grenache, 1% cabernet franc, 1% petit verdot, 1% sauvignon blanc and 1% Semillon. It displays a dark menacing color, delivering aromas, which include blackberries, roasted plum, black olive, pepper, smoke, spices, bacon and violets. This continues to impress on the palate, where this wonderfully polished wine offers layers of concentrated fruits, which are beautifully balanced by underlying acidity that keeps it fresh and inviting all the way through the finish. A superb effort by winemaker Matt Dees and the team at Jonata. (Best 2015-2026) - June, 2014 (JD)
93+ POINTS
